新锐台球厅管理系统设计与实现—含Vue前端与SSM后端
版权申诉
97 浏览量
更新于2024-11-15
收藏 27.56MB RAR 举报
资源摘要信息:"该毕业设计项目是一个基于Java SSM(Spring, SpringMVC, MyBatis)框架以及Vue.js前端技术构建的台球厅管理系统。该系统设计为一个前后端分离的架构,其中后端采用SSM框架,前端页面则采用Vue技术来实现,同时前台页面使用HTML来构建。系统中的数据库选用了MySQL作为数据存储的解决方案。开发环境支持了多种IDE工具,包括但不限于Eclipse、MyEclipse、STS以及IntelliJ IDEA。本系统的核心功能覆盖了管理员和会员的两大板块,分别针对不同的用户角色提供了相应的操作权限和功能模块。
系统管理员功能包括:
1. 个人中心:管理员可以对自己的个人信息进行查看和编辑。
2. 会员管理:对会员进行添加、删除、修改以及查询操作。
3. 台球桌管理:包括台球桌信息的添加、删除、修改和查询。
4. 球桌预约管理:管理台球桌的预约情况,包括预约的创建、修改、取消以及查询。
5. 使用订单管理:处理使用台球桌的订单信息,包括订单的创建、修改、取消和查询。
6. 商品类型管理:管理台球厅提供的商品种类,包括商品类型信息的增加、删除、修改和查询。
7. 商品信息管理:管理商品信息,包括商品的增加、删除、修改和查询。
8. 商品购买管理:处理会员购买商品的订单,包括订单的创建、修改、取消和查询。
9. 余额信息管理:管理会员的余额信息,包括充值和查询。
10. 充值信息管理:记录会员的充值记录,便于追踪和管理。
11. 结账信息管理:处理结账相关事宜,包括结账记录的创建、查询等。
会员功能包括:
1. 个人中心:会员可以对自己的个人信息进行查看和编辑。
2. 台球桌查看:查看所有台球桌的状态,进行在线预约。
3. 球桌预约管理:会员可以创建预约,并对自己的预约进行管理。
4. 使用订单管理:会员可以查看和管理自己的台球桌使用订单。
5. 商品信息管理:会员可以查看商品信息并进行购买。
6. 商品购买管理:会员可以管理自己的商品购买订单。
7. 余额信息管理:会员可以查看和充值自己的账户余额。
8. 充值信息管理:会员可以查看自己的充值记录。
9. 结账信息管理:会员可以查看和处理自己的结账记录。
开发这个系统的开发者需要具备Java、Vue.js、HTML、MySQL以及前端和后端开发的相关知识。此外,对SSM框架的了解以及使用上述提及IDE工具的能力也是必须的。项目包含的资源非常丰富,不仅有完整的源代码,还包括了数据库脚本、论文、演示视频、环境工具包以及相同框架项目的安装教程,这些都可以在说明文档中找到。
整个系统的设计和实现体现了现代Web应用开发的常用模式,即前后端分离,使得前端开发和后端开发可以并行进行,有效提高了开发效率。同时,该系统也充分考虑了用户体验和操作便捷性,提供了完整的业务管理功能,适合用于实际的台球厅业务管理,能够帮助管理人员高效地处理日常事务。"
2024-06-30 上传
2024-06-24 上传
2024-09-28 上传
2024-07-20 上传
2024-10-07 上传
2024-05-08 上传
2024-07-21 上传
2024-07-31 上传
2024-03-30 上传
言宇程序
- 粉丝: 2412
- 资源: 5237
最新资源
- 平尾装配工作平台运输支撑系统设计与应用
- MAX-MIN Ant System:用MATLAB解决旅行商问题
- Flutter状态管理新秀:sealed_flutter_bloc包整合seal_unions
- Pong²开源游戏:双人对战图形化的经典竞技体验
- jQuery spriteAnimator插件:创建精灵动画的利器
- 广播媒体对象传输方法与设备的技术分析
- MATLAB HDF5数据提取工具:深层结构化数据处理
- 适用于arm64的Valgrind交叉编译包发布
- 基于canvas和Java后端的小程序“飞翔的小鸟”完整示例
- 全面升级STM32F7 Discovery LCD BSP驱动程序
- React Router v4 入门教程与示例代码解析
- 下载OpenCV各版本安装包,全面覆盖2.4至4.5
- 手写笔画分割技术的新突破:智能分割方法与装置
- 基于Koplowitz & Bruckstein算法的MATLAB周长估计方法
- Modbus4j-3.0.3版本免费下载指南
- PoqetPresenter:Sharp Zaurus上的开源OpenOffice演示查看器